1 or 2 positions as Postdoc Researcher in Kitazawa Lab

Descripción de la oferta de trabajo:

One or two, three-year fulltime postdoc positions are available from September 1st, 2024, in the laboratory of group leader Taro Kitazawa at the Danish Research Institute of Translational Neuroscience (DANDRITE, Nordic EMBL partnership) and the Department of Molecular Biology and Genetics, Aarhus University. The project is a part of a research program on epigenetic and transcriptional basis of neuroplasticity in memory formation, supported by the European Research Council (ERC) and Lundbeck Foundation.

 

Starting date and duration of employment 

The positions are for three years, starting September 1st, 2024, or soon thereafter. 

 

Tasks

The positions will mainly focus on application of cutting-edge genomics technologies (e.g. bulk/single-cell RNS-seq, ATAC-seq, ChIP-seq, 3C-seq) to investigate memory formation using the mouse as the model system. Experience of bioinformatics analysis is preferred.

 

Responsibilities and authority

The candidates will carry out the project under the supervision of PI (Taro Kitazawa). The candidates should be ambitious and self-motivated in directing and taking ownership of internationally competitive research projects.

The positions will also involve active interactions with other lab members and research networks in the Aarhus University including the Bioinformatics Facility, and the DANDRITE center of the Nordic EMBL Partnership for Molecular Medicine.

 

Academic qualifications

  • The candidate should hold Ph.D. degree, or should obtain it before the starting date.
  • The candidate should have experience of genomics experiments (e.g., RNA-seq, ATAC-seq, ChIP-seq) and bioinformatics analysis. The candidate should have at least one (co) first author paper related to this topic.
  • Experience of mouse genetics and neuronal circuit may be plus.
  • Fluent communication in English is required.

Personal qualifications/social skills 

Logical thinking, hardworking, self-motivated, independent, ambitious, enthusiastic, and collaborative.

 

Who we are 

DANDRITE is hosted by Aarhus University, where DANDRITE is organizationally placed in two departments: the Department of Biomedicine (Faculty of Health) and the Department of Molecular Biology and Genetics (Faculty of Natural Sciences). The positions available are located at the Department of Molecular Biology and Genetics.

DANDRITE is the Danish node of the Nordic EMBL Partnership for Molecular Medicine, which is a unique network of excellent national research centers in the Nordic countries with complementary research expertise, that aims to facilitates collaborative research, access to infrastructure, and foster outstanding international research talent. Application procedure

Shortlisting is used. This means that after the deadline for applications – and with the assistance from the assessment committee chairman, and the appointment committee if necessary, – the head of department selects the candidates to be evaluated. All applicants will be notified whether or not their applications have been sent to an expert assessment committee for evaluation. The selected applicants will be informed about the composition of the committee, and each applicant is given the opportunity to comment on the part of the assessment that concerns him/her self. Once the recruitment process is completed a final letter of rejection is sent to the deselected applicants.
